Background
Coronary artery interventional diagnosis and treatment is a non-surgical treatment for minimally invasive diagnosis and treatment of coronary heart disease, and coronary artery interventional treatment is mainly carried out through a radial artery route. At present, coronary artery transluminal angioplasty through radial artery puncture is one of the important methods for clinically treating coronary heart disease. After coronary artery interventional therapy is performed through radial artery puncture, a patient may have puncture related complications such as hematoma, bleeding and even hemorrhage at a puncture position, and when physical pain is brought to the patient, adverse psychology such as tension and anxiety can also be caused to the patient, and the adverse psychology is very unfavorable for postoperative rehabilitation of the patient.
In order to promote good postoperative recovery of a patient, a punctured limb needs to be nursed and exercised after operation, the patient needs to be guided to lift the operative limb to a certain angle and to move the joints of the fingers of the patient, and a special device capable of assisting the patient to lift the operative limb and promoting the fingers to move is not available at present.

Detailed Description
The present invention will be further explained with reference to the accompanying drawings.
Example 1:
as shown in the figure, the fixing and rehabilitation device used after the radial artery puncture comprises a base 1, a bracket 2, a vertical rail 3, a clamping table 4, a sliding block 5, a sleeve piece 6, a spring band 7, a connector piece 8 and a rehabilitation grip 9; the bracket 2 specifically comprises two vertical rods; a vertical rod in the bracket 2 is vertically arranged on the base 1; the bracket 2 is provided with a vertical rail 3; the slide block 5 is embedded in the vertical rail 3 and can move up and down; two sides of the sleeve 6 are connected with the sliding block 5 through spring belts 7; the joint piece 8 specifically comprises two vertical rods and a cross rod which are connected end to end in sequence; the vertical rod of the joint piece 8 is vertically arranged on the sliding block 5, and the cross rod is provided with a joint station; the joint station is detachably connected with the rehabilitation grip 9; the rehabilitation grip 9 is two grip balls suspended through a connecting line; the height of the sliding block 5 and the vertical rail 3 is limited by the clamping table 4.
The rehabilitation grip 9 may also be a sponge ball suspended by a connecting wire.
The surface of the sponge ball is also provided with finger marks for improving comfort.
The rehabilitation grip 9 can also be a grip rubber ring.
Connect the form through the rotating disk between station and the grip ball and can dismantle the connection, wherein the rotating disk specifically fixes rotary disk 11 in connecting the station through centre of a circle nut 10, and rotary disk 11 can rotate around centre of a circle nut 10, and the connecting wire setting of grip ball is in the both sides of rotary disk 11.
